怎么在excel中输入三角函数

怎么在excel中输入三角函数

在Excel中输入三角函数的方法包括使用内置函数、结合度数和弧度转换、以及创建自定义函数。 其中,最常用的方法是使用Excel的内置函数,如SIN、COS和TAN函数,这些函数可以直接计算给定角度的正弦、余弦和正切值。接下来,我将详细描述如何在Excel中使用这些函数,并介绍一些相关的技巧。

一、使用内置函数

Excel提供了多种内置三角函数,主要包括SIN、COS和TAN函数。它们的使用方法如下:

1.1、SIN函数

SIN函数用于计算指定角度的正弦值。其语法为:SIN(number),其中number是以弧度表示的角度。

示例:

假设需要计算30度的正弦值,我们首先需要将度数转换为弧度,然后使用SIN函数。Excel中提供了一个内置函数RADIANS用于度数到弧度的转换。

=SIN(RADIANS(30))

1.2、COS函数

COS函数用于计算指定角度的余弦值。其语法为:COS(number),其中number是以弧度表示的角度。

示例:

假设需要计算60度的余弦值,同样需要将度数转换为弧度,然后使用COS函数。

=COS(RADIANS(60))

1.3、TAN函数

TAN函数用于计算指定角度的正切值。其语法为:TAN(number),其中number是以弧度表示的角度。

示例:

假设需要计算45度的正切值,需要将度数转换为弧度,然后使用TAN函数。

=TAN(RADIANS(45))

二、度数和弧度的转换

在使用Excel的三角函数时,必须注意角度是以弧度表示的。如果输入的是度数,则需要先将其转换为弧度。Excel提供了两个函数:RADIANSDEGREES,分别用于度数和弧度之间的转换。

2.1、RADIANS函数

RADIANS函数用于将度数转换为弧度。其语法为:RADIANS(angle),其中angle是要转换的角度值。

示例:

将180度转换为弧度:

=RADIANS(180)

2.2、DEGREES函数

DEGREES函数用于将弧度转换为度数。其语法为:DEGREES(angle),其中angle是要转换的弧度值。

示例:

将π弧度转换为度数:

=DEGREES(PI())

三、反三角函数

除了基本的三角函数,Excel还提供了反三角函数,用于计算角度值。这些函数包括ASIN、ACOS和ATAN。

3.1、ASIN函数

ASIN函数用于计算指定正弦值对应的角度(以弧度表示)。其语法为:ASIN(number),其中number是正弦值。

示例:

计算正弦值为0.5的角度:

=ASIN(0.5)

3.2、ACOS函数

ACOS函数用于计算指定余弦值对应的角度(以弧度表示)。其语法为:ACOS(number),其中number是余弦值。

示例:

计算余弦值为0.5的角度:

=ACOS(0.5)

3.3、ATAN函数

ATAN函数用于计算指定正切值对应的角度(以弧度表示)。其语法为:ATAN(number),其中number是正切值。

示例:

计算正切值为1的角度:

=ATAN(1)

四、使用自定义函数

在某些情况下,您可能需要创建自己的自定义三角函数。例如,计算任意角度的余切、正割和余割值。Excel允许用户使用VBA(Visual Basic for Applications)来创建自定义函数。

4.1、创建自定义函数

以下是如何在Excel中创建和使用自定义三角函数的步骤。

步骤1:打开VBA编辑器

按下Alt + F11键打开VBA编辑器。

步骤2:插入模块

在VBA编辑器中,选择插入 > 模块,插入一个新模块。

步骤3:编写自定义函数

在新模块中,输入以下代码来创建余切、正割和余割的自定义函数。

Function COT(x As Double) As Double

COT = 1 / Application.WorksheetFunction.Tan(x)

End Function

Function SEC(x As Double) As Double

SEC = 1 / Application.WorksheetFunction.Cos(x)

End Function

Function CSC(x As Double) As Double

CSC = 1 / Application.WorksheetFunction.Sin(x)

End Function

步骤4:保存并关闭VBA编辑器

保存代码后,关闭VBA编辑器。

4.2、使用自定义函数

现在,您可以像使用内置函数一样,在Excel中使用这些自定义函数。例如:

=COT(RADIANS(45))

=SEC(RADIANS(60))

=CSC(RADIANS(30))

五、结合图表进行可视化

在Excel中,不仅可以计算三角函数值,还可以通过图表进行可视化,以更直观地理解三角函数的变化。

5.1、创建数据表

首先,创建一个包含角度和相应三角函数值的数据表。例如,创建一个0到360度的角度列,并计算相应的SIN、COS和TAN值。

A列(角度) | B列(SIN值) | C列(COS值) | D列(TAN值)

---------------------------------------------------

0 | =SIN(RADIANS(A2)) | =COS(RADIANS(A2)) | =TAN(RADIANS(A2))

10 | =SIN(RADIANS(A3)) | =COS(RADIANS(A3)) | =TAN(RADIANS(A3))

...

360 | =SIN(RADIANS(A37)) | =COS(RADIANS(A37)) | =TAN(RADIANS(A37))

5.2、插入图表

选择包含角度和函数值的数据区域,插入一个折线图。此图将显示角度与其对应三角函数值之间的关系。

步骤:

  1. 选择数据区域。
  2. 点击插入 > 图表 > 折线图
  3. 在图表中,设置X轴为角度,Y轴为三角函数值。

5.3、自定义图表

通过添加图表标题、坐标轴标签和图例,可以提高图表的可读性和专业性。

六、处理复杂的三角函数问题

对于更复杂的三角函数问题,Excel提供了许多强大的功能和工具。例如,您可以使用数组公式、数据表和求解器工具来处理涉及三角函数的复杂问题。

6.1、使用数组公式

数组公式允许您对一组数据执行计算,并返回一个或多个结果。例如,计算一组角度的三角函数值,并返回结果。

示例:

在Excel中,选中一组单元格,输入以下数组公式,然后按Ctrl + Shift + Enter

=SIN(RADIANS(A2:A37))

6.2、使用数据表

数据表是一种强大的工具,用于分析和比较不同变量的影响。您可以创建一个包含不同角度和相应三角函数值的数据表,并使用数据表工具进行分析。

步骤:

  1. 创建一个包含角度和函数值的数据表。
  2. 点击数据 > 模拟分析 > 数据表
  3. 设置行输入单元格和列输入单元格。

6.3、使用求解器

求解器是一种优化工具,可用于解决涉及三角函数的复杂问题。例如,求解最小化或最大化某个三角函数值的问题。

示例:

假设需要找到一个角度,使得某个三角函数值最大化或最小化。

  1. 点击数据 > 求解器
  2. 设置目标单元格、可变单元格和约束条件。
  3. 点击求解

七、总结

在Excel中输入和使用三角函数的方法多种多样,包括使用内置函数、转换度数和弧度、反三角函数、自定义函数、结合图表进行可视化、以及处理复杂问题的高级功能。通过掌握这些方法,您可以在Excel中高效地进行三角函数计算和分析。

总之,熟练掌握Excel中的三角函数使用方法,不仅可以提高您的工作效率,还可以帮助您在数据分析和建模中更好地解决实际问题。希望本文对您有所帮助,并祝您在Excel使用中取得更大进步。

相关问答FAQs:

1. 如何在Excel中输入三角函数?

在Excel中输入三角函数,可以使用以下步骤:

  • 首先,选择一个单元格作为你要输入三角函数的位置。
  • 其次,输入“=”,然后输入三角函数的名称,例如“SIN”(正弦函数)或“COS”(余弦函数)。
  • 然后,输入一个左括号“(”。
  • 接下来,输入你想要计算的角度或角度值,可以直接输入数字,也可以引用其他单元格的数值。
  • 最后,输入一个右括号“)”并按下回车键,Excel会自动计算并显示结果。

2. 如何在Excel中使用三角函数计算角度的正弦值?

若要在Excel中使用三角函数计算角度的正弦值,可以按照以下步骤进行:

  • 首先,在一个单元格中输入你想要计算正弦值的角度。
  • 其次,在另一个单元格中输入函数“=SIN(”。
  • 然后,选择第一步中输入角度的单元格,并输入一个右括号“)”。
  • 最后,按下回车键,Excel将计算并显示角度的正弦值。

3. 如何在Excel中使用三角函数计算角度的余弦值?

若要在Excel中使用三角函数计算角度的余弦值,可以按照以下步骤进行:

  • 首先,在一个单元格中输入你想要计算余弦值的角度。
  • 其次,在另一个单元格中输入函数“=COS(”。
  • 然后,选择第一步中输入角度的单元格,并输入一个右括号“)”。
  • 最后,按下回车键,Excel将计算并显示角度的余弦值。

注意:在使用三角函数计算角度的正弦值或余弦值时,需要确保角度的单位是弧度或以Excel的默认单位度数进行计算。如果需要将度数转换为弧度,请使用函数“RADIANS()”,如果需要将弧度转换为度数,请使用函数“DEGREES()”。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4892509

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部